Why SMS Still Works In A Digital-First World
Many organizations assume that mobile apps and email have replaced SMS. However, text messaging remains one of the most reliable communication methods available. Unlike emails that can sit unread for hours or push notifications that users disable, SMS messages are usually read within minutes. Most people keep their mobile phones nearby throughout the day, making SMS one of the fastest ways to reach learners.
For training providers and corporate L&D departments, this creates a significant opportunity. Imagine sending:
- Course enrollment confirmations
- Webinar reminders
- Assessment deadlines
- Certification renewal alerts
- Attendance notifications
- Microlearning tips
- Motivational learning nudges
- Compliance training reminders
All directly to a learner’s mobile device. This immediate communication method helps reduce missed deadlines and increases learner accountability.

Improving Course Completion Rates
One of the biggest challenges in online learning is learner disengagement. Many users start courses enthusiastically but fail to complete them. This issue is especially common in self-paced learning environments. SMS reminders can significantly improve course completion rates by keeping learners informed and motivated. Simple text reminders such as:
- “Your compliance training deadline is tomorrow.”
- “Complete Module 3 to unlock your certification.”
- “Your webinar begins in 30 minutes.”
can encourage learners to take action immediately. Because SMS messages are short, direct, and difficult to ignore, they help maintain learning momentum without overwhelming users. This approach aligns perfectly with modern learner behavior, where concise and actionable communication tends to perform better than lengthy emails.

Integrating SMS With LMS Platforms
One of the strongest advantages of modern bulk SMS solutions is their integration capability. Many platforms can integrate directly with Learning Management Systems, HR software, CRM systems, and employee engagement tools. This integration enables automated workflows. For example:
- New learner registration triggers a welcome SMS.
- Course inactivity triggers a reminder.
- Course completion triggers a congratulatory message.
- Failed assessments trigger revision recommendations.
Automation reduces manual administrative work while improving learner communication consistency. For L&D teams managing thousands of learners, this can save significant time and operational effort.

Best Practices For Using Bulk SMS In eLearning
While SMS is highly effective, organizations should use it strategically. Here are several best practices for successful implementation:
1. Keep Messages Clear And Concise
SMS messages should be direct and actionable. Avoid lengthy text and focus on the most important information.
2. Avoid Over-Messaging
Too many notifications can lead to learner fatigue. Use SMS only for important updates, reminders, or engagement opportunities.
3. Personalize Communication
Personalized messages perform better than generic broadcasts. Use learner data to create relevant experiences.
4. Automate Wisely
Automation improves efficiency, but workflows should still feel human and relevant.
5. Ensure Compliance With Data Privacy Regulations
Organizations should always follow local messaging and data protection laws when sending SMS communications.
